Docket
Respondents represented by counsel: 92% (nationally, 81% are represented).
Most common nationalities: China (36.6%), El Salvador (16.5%), Guatemala (10.4%), Mexico (8.5%), Egypt (4.3%).
Official biography
Judge Latimore was appointed as an Immigration Judge in March 1995. She received a Bachelor of Arts degree from the University of California, Los Angeles, in 1979, and a Juris Doctorate from New York University in 1984. From 1990 to 1995, she was in private practice in San Francisco. From 1989 to 1990, she worked as a legal counselor with the United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ees in Hong Kong. From 1987 to 1989, she served as a trial attorney with the Department of Justice in Los Angeles. In 1987, Judge Latimore worked as an attorney with Catholic Charities in Washington, DC. From 1985 to 1986, she served as a consultant with the World Vision Relief Organization in Khartoum, Sudan. Judge Latimore is a member of both the California and Pennsylvania Bars.
